Kilograms and grams sit right next to each other in the metric system. One kilogram equals exactly 1000 grams, which makes the conversion simple multiplication. You will need this when you are scaling a recipe, measuring ingredients precisely in a kitchen, or working in a lab where small quantities matter.

How to Convert Kilograms to Grams

Formula: Weight (g) = Weight (kg) x 1000

For 4570 kg: 4570 x 1000 = 4570000 g
